Marks
The lockup.
The lockup is the mark set to the left of the FIFTH DOMAIN wordmark. The wordmark sits in ink
or in white; the mark sits in #3333FF or in white.
Neither is ever recoloured.

Clearspace
Clear space of one mark-height on every side. Nothing enters that box: not type, an image edge or another logo.

CONNOR
The CONNOR mark.
An 8×8 lattice of 32 two-cell forms, 16 filled at rest, one corner rounded at 0.84 of a cell. In its thinking state the fills fire like synapses. Blue on paper.
The geometry is a domino tiling: every form covers exactly two cells and is never subdivided. The outline layer never moves. Only fill opacity animates. Where a reader has asked for reduced motion, the mark holds its resting state.

A crop is the same lattice cut to a smaller square, keeping only the forms that fit whole. Because every form covers two cells, a single-cell crop holds none.
Colour
One accent. No gradients.
The palette is a warm paper ground, three inks and one blue. #3333FF is the only accent, and nothing on paper carries a gradient.

The primary ladder
Brand blue is anchored at step 600. The rest of the ladder is the same hue held constant with the OKLCH lightness stepped up and down: tints and shades of the one accent, not a second colour.

The accent is tied to the ground it sits on. Brand blue measures 6.57:1 against the light ground and 2.75:1 against a #111111 console surface, so on dark surfaces the mark is set in white rather than in blue.
Type
Inter and JetBrains Mono.
Inter Variable for headings and body. JetBrains Mono for labels, data, run IDs, code and the mono h2. Both are self-hosted under the SIL Open Font License; the site loads no webfont from a third party.

Imagery
Two image languages.
Blueprint panels carry the diagrams: line-drawn schematics, two inks (structure at 1.25px in body ink, the active element at 1.5px in brand blue) with mono uppercase labels and a corner radius of 0 or 0.84 of the smallest cell. Inside a panel the drawing is white on #3333FF. No gradients, no shadows, and no photography except of the team.

Product UI is the second language: a screenshot in a rounded browser frame, set on a dark or blue hero tile so the interface reads as the subject rather than as decoration.

Never
Never.
-
Never recolour the mark or the wordmark.
-
Never stretch, rotate or otherwise distort either.
-
Never place the mark directly on photography. Use a paper or ink holding panel.
-
Never rebuild the wordmark in another typeface.
-
Never add a second accent colour, and never use gradients on paper.
-
Never fill the blueprint drawings with colour.
